FCE and JVC HDD

I have a JVC HDD camera which has movie files not supported by FCE. How can I convert the files to be used in FCE? Is there a recommended software for this?
Thanks!

MPEG Streamclip (freeware) along with the QuickTime MPEG-2 Playback Component from Apple ($19.99 USD) can usually handle the conversion.

    Review
    In particular this paragraph......
    "UPDATE: Well, after my review of the Everio on the 14th of March I have received a couple of e-mail from interested parties informing me that the comments I made about the .MOD file format not being useable on a Mac, was not totally correct.
    The .MOD file is really a ‘MPEG2' and if you have the latest plug-in's on your Mac version of Quicktime you should be able to play these. You can also go to the link below and download the ‘MPEG Streamclip' software, from an Apple recommended website, this OSX application converts the MPEG1 & 2 files to a Quicktime format or DV stream.
    http://www.alfanet.it/squared5/mpegstreamclip.html
    The original MPEG2 files can apparently be edited in either Apple's Final cut software and Adobe AFX and Premiere but once the files are converted they can be worked on in ‘iMovie', although there is a danger of a loss of sound in the conversion process.

  • Important for users of JVC HDD Camcorder and iMovie HD

    I've been having problems using iMovie HD to open my JVC HDD camcorder's videos. Some of you have been very kind in pointing me in a few directions. I thought I'd try and return the favor:
    I downloaded MPEG Streamclip and the MPEG-2 Playback Component (both of which can be found easily using google), and used Streamclip to export my video files as .dv files - now I'm using iMovie to attend to my videos with no problems (knock on wood). Thanks everyone for your help! Any questions, just ask!
    Rob

    Rob and Demelza wrote:
    .. Any ideas why it would ask for that plug-in ..?
    'cause, for sure the JVC HDDcorders record in mpeg2..
    in the beginning, mp2 was meant for disk delievry only, but the HDDcorder manufacturers found it as their codec, to compress the hugh sized streams on that 'tiny' harddrives, 'cause there're chips avail, which do the en- and decoding in realtime..

  • Quality and aspect ratio with FCE and iPhoto

    Project started by importing hundreds of slides shot by different cameras with difference settings. Slides were imported into i-photo where I used the slideshow function to make several segments.  As I was choosing the photos and dragging them into slideshows I cropped them all into 16x9 ratio so they would all be uniform.  I then sent to QuickTime movie using the built in iPhoto export button and selected “custom export” setting with DV/DVCPRO-NTSC compression with quality set to “Best” and aspect ratio to 16x9.
    Then imported into FCE and did serious editing (music, effects, titles, etc.).  When finished I tried exporting as both a QT self-contained movie and QT conversion (using DV/DVCPRO and 16:9) but the quality is terrible and when I make a iDVD the picture is squeezed and distorted into a 4:3 ratio despite the fact that the IDVD is set to 16:9. I have spent over a month on this project and have fellow travelers waiting for my “creative” touch.  Can anyone tell me where I went wrong on both aspect ratio and quality? Thanks.
    PS: Am using MacBook Pro, OS 10.7.4 FCE 4.0.1 and iPhoto-11 9.3.2

    Hi
    I'm not shure - but I can share my thoughts
    I tried exporting as both a QT self-contained movie and QT conversion (using DV/DVCPRO and 16:9)
    I DO NEVER - Use Export as QuickTime CONVERSION
    I DO - Share as QuickTime .mov - straight off
    I had problems with 16x9 until I understood that
    • I had to select type of project as WideScreen in FC
    • Browser Window in FinalCut E and Pro - can extend far to the Right with several Columns. One Column states Anamorphic. When set my material to this. THEN introduced it into TimeLine. Can not be done in after hand.
    • Export as above
    • In iDVD there are TWO places to set 16x9
    - When creating a NEW iDVD Project - SELECT --> WideSrceen
    - In iDVD Project / Projectinfo [ Shift+cmd+I ]- ALSO set 16x9
    Yours Bengt W

  • First Project - Poor resolution when working between FCE and LT

    I've put together a 1 minute sequence in FCE 4 (1920X1080) and it looks great when I export to QuickTime movie.
    I then use that movie as a background in LiveType, adding a bunch of titles and graphics.
    If I then render the movie in LiveType the rendered movie chokes and skips. If I import it back into FCE and export it back to a QT movie, it looks poor - compression artifacts and the text doesn't look crisp.
    Is there a better way to:
    1) Sequence and edit my clips (1 min movie)
    2) Add tiles/graphics throughout
    3) Output to HD format
    Thanks!

    I figured it out.....
    Rather than rendering the movie in LT and importing to FCE, I just imported the LT project itself. Working between the two apps simultaneously, I can position the text and graphics from LiveType, save, then instantly see the results in FCE.
    Everything is looking crisper....

  • Is it possible to make OSX see the internal and external HDD's as one large drive?

    Is it possible to make OSX see the internal and external HDD's as one large drive? For instance, hypothetically, could I have a Mac Mini Server with 2TB of internal storage and 2 external 4TB Thunderbolt HDD's, and make the OS see them all as one large 10TB drive?

    Yes it is possible to do this, but this is not recommended since a disconnection of the external drives would lead to a destabilized system. Its best to do this only with internal drives, or secondarily with only external drives that are set up separately from the boot drive.
    However, if you do wish to do this then you can combine any local set of volumes into one large "spanned" hard drive using Apple's CoreStorage volume management service. It does take a few steps to set up and requires use of the Terminal and Disk Utility.
